Pioneer High School (also known as Pioneer High, PHS or Pioneer) is a high school located in Woodland, California. It is one of two high schools in the Woodland Joint Unified School District. It includes grades nine through twelve. As of the 2023-2024 school year, it enrolled approximately 1600 students. It is the newest high school in Woodland, opening in 2003.

The school mascot is a patriot (a revolutionary minuteman). The school serves a primarily agricultural community with mostly middle-class families. Major employers in the community include healthcare, distribution warehouses, and agriculture. Pioneer High School and Woodland High School draw students from two public middle schools and two local private schools.
